What is Lloyd Loom made from?

Lloyd Loom is a machine-woven material made of Kraft paper, cut and tacked on to a bent beechwood frame.

When was Lloyd Loom made?

Lloyd Loom was invented by an American, Marshall Burns Lloyd, in 1917. He came up with an idea for an innovative woven material that would offer the benefits of wicker and rattan, without any of the drawbacks. Lloyd started manufacturing chairs from his new material — and they rocketed in popularity.

Is Lloyd Loom still in business?

Please be aware that Lloyd Loom of Spalding Ltd went into liquidation in February 2016. This company was regarded as the “ORIGINAL” Lloyd Loom company, manufacturing furniture in the UK.

What is Lloyd Loom wicker?

Loom wicker is wicker fabric that is made in a weaving loom in long sheets. Lloyd Loom wicker furniture is constructed by skilled craftsman that stretch the woven loom wicker fabric across the wicker furniture frames and attach it so that it is tight.

How do you clean an old Lloyd Loom?

To clean Lloyd Loom furniture we recommend that you use a weak solution of a household washing up liquid in warm water, on a soft (non abrasive) sponge and dab dry using a soft cloth.

How do you clean Lloyd Flanders Wicker?

Regularly, vacuum the wicker and cushions with a soft brush or upholstery tool to remove organic material and surface soil. If they do become soiled, both the frame and the wicker can be washed with a mild detergent and water. Please use a wet sponge or soft brush to clean the soil from the surface.

What are wicker baskets made from?

Wicker is traditionally made of material of plant origin, such as willow, rattan, reed, and bamboo, but synthetic fibers are now also used. Wicker is light yet sturdy, making it suitable for items that will be moved often like porch and patio furniture.
